Menin Gate 100: a new mark created to provide a unified visual identity to centenary events

The iconic Menin Gate is approaching a major centenary in 2027, and the new centenary logo created by CWGC draws its inspiration from the architecture of the memorial, integrating the number 100 to symbolise a century of shared commemoration at the site.
The Menin Gate 100 mark incorporates a simplified version of the iconic Ypres (Menin Gate) Memorial, one of our most easily recognisable war memorials in the world.
Featuring the memorial’s central triumphal arch and a lion in repose, it captures the Menin Gate’s dignity and enduring significance as part of the UNESCO World Heritage-listed First World War funerary and memorial sites, as well as its deep connection to Ieper's history. With partners, we completed a major restoration of the Menin Gate in 2025, carefully timed to ensure the memorial was preserved and prepared for its centenary period.
Unveiled in 1927, The Menin Gate commemorates by name more than 54,000 Commonwealth servicemen who have no known war grave.
The 100th anniversary of the Menin Gate is an important occasion not just for us, but for the national and international partners we work with to care for the memorial, and of course, the local people of Ieper who continue to embrace our work over a century after the guns fell silent on the Ypres Salient.
We are particularly grateful for the continued cooperation and support of the City of Ieper, the Last Post Association, and the Flemish Government, through Flanders Heritage, whose ongoing commitment – including support for the restoration of the Menin Gate – helps ensure the memorial remains a focal point of commemoration in the city.
Ever since its unveiling, the sounds of the Last Post have resonated around the Gate, as hundreds of visitors visit for nightly renditions of this mournful tune, cementing the Menin Gate’s place as a key tourist destination.
